Search for an exact word or phrase
"search query"
Use quotes to search for an exact word or set of words.
Search for either word
query OR query
If you want to search for jobs that may have just one of several words, include OR (capitalized) between the words. Without the OR, your results would typically show only jobs that match both terms.
Exclude a word
NOT query
Add a NOT before a word to exclude all results that include that word.
Include a "fill in the blank"
query * query
Use an asterisk (*) within a query as a placeholder for any unknown or "wildcard" terms.
